Active Fabric Origami Enabled by Digital Embroidery of Magnetic Yarns
Active fabrics can perform deformations such as contraction, expansion, and bending when exposed to external stimuli. Origami, the ancient art of paper folding, transforms a 2D sheet into a complex 3D structure. However, integrating origamiāinspired designs into active fabrics presents significant c...
